I just installed 2.2.5 and am a new user to FreeBSD. I've noticed a few strange things, and haven't came across the answers in the mans or the Complete FreeBSD book. I created one other user (keithp) in the system install. Now I can't use Xwindows with this user. Other Users that I have since created with adduser can access Xwindows.
